The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Chicken Potstickers and Grilled Chicken & Broccoli Alfredo side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
Chicken Potstickers is the more energy-dense option here, packing 106 more calories per 100g than Grilled Chicken & Broccoli Alfredo.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
However, watch out for the sugar content. Chicken Potstickers contains significantly more sugar (3.16g) compared to the milder Grilled Chicken & Broccoli Alfredo (0.772g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, Grilled Chicken & Broccoli Alfredo is undeniably the healthier pick.
